Output 2ecb8fcc47a3015a1f63fb4adfea7c59aecda2db2dc114ab76311a4159df5279:7

value
61586305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ad38fc3fb85f75e855e50ffb6ee673e0e535af3 OP_EQUAL
address
3Me4fvGy8fJnkXcmd5KmB6TrAmMB4giL61
transaction
2ecb8fcc47a3015a1f63fb4adfea7c59aecda2db2dc114ab76311a4159df5279
spent
true